LOPEZ, Sandra et al. STRATIGRAPHY OF THE CHAGARTON MEMBER OF THE COCONUCOS FORMATION ABSTRACT. bol.geol. [online]. 2011, vol.33, n.1, pp.101-116. ISSN 0120-0283.
About 230 m of volcanic deposits occur around Coconucos (Cauca Department). The lowermost part of these deposits is ignimbritic in character and can be correlated with the Popayan Formation, whose origin is related to the volcanic activity of the Paletará Caldera. Overlying these ignimbrites about 200 m of potassium-rich, calco-alkaline lavas occur. These include trachyandesites, trachybasalts, basaltic andesites, and andesites. These volcanic deposits evidence both, explosive and effusive activity, associated with at least three emission centers: the Paletara Caldera, the Chagarton Caldera, and the Purace volcano.
